When selecting the materials for your indoor treehouse bed double bed, Click On this page,, it's crucial to select sturdy and durable woods that can support the weight of heavy objects. Pine is a popular choice for framing as it is inexpensive, simple to work with, and long-lasting. Plywood is a good alternative for building a treehouse as it is more resistant to water damage than conventional lumber. If you're planning to use plywood, make sure it is graded for exterior use. It won't rot, or crack, when exposed to humidity.

Once you have the frame of your treehouse built now is the time to begin building the wall sections. Begin by measuring and cutting the studs to form the walls, and then nail them to the frame with your framing nailer. To ensure the best stability, you should choose vertical studs every 16 inches. Make sure you leave a gap between each stud to allow for doors or windows, if desired. Once the walls are finished you can put trim around the windows and doors to give them a more polished appearance.

One of the most crucial elements of a treehouse is the foundation. The strength and durability of your project will be determined by the tree you choose. The best treehouse bunkbed trees are maple, oak or hickory trees, which have strong trunks and are able to support the structure's weight. Avoid trees with weak roots because they might not be able to support the weight of the structure.
